The process whereby molecules in vesicles are exported out of the cell is called
A) diffusion

B) endocytosis

C) exocytosis

D) osmosis

The correct answer is option c. Exocytosis.

The exocytosis is a process, by which the cells transport their secretions out of the cells in a membrane bound vesicle. The exocytosis generally transports the water-soluble molecules out of the cell. The products present in the membrane bound vesicle, which is transferred is released outside the body of the cells.
